using System.Collections;
using System.Collections.Generic;
using UnityEngine;
using System;
using Mira;
/// <summary>
/// Manages the settings menu, that allows the user to change remotes, return to the mira home app, etc
/// </summary>
public class SettingsManager : MonoBehaviour {
public GameObject MainSettingsMenu;
public GameObject RemoteMenu;
public GameObject connectedNotification;
public GameObject disconnectedNotification;
public static SettingsManager Instance;
public RemotesController remotesController;
public GameObject settingsButton;
void Awake()
{
// Check if instance already exists, destroy any imposters, and keep it alive during scene changes
if (Instance == null) Instance = this;
else if (Instance != this) Destroy(gameObject);
// DontDestroyOnLoad(gameObject);
}
void OnEnable()
{
RemoteManager.Instance.OnRemoteConnected += RemoteConnected;
RemoteManager.Instance.OnRemoteDisconnected += RemoteDisconnected;
ExitSettingsMenu();
}
void OnDisable()
{
RemoteManager.Instance.OnRemoteConnected -= RemoteConnected;
RemoteManager.Instance.OnRemoteDisconnected -= RemoteDisconnected;
}
public void OpenControllerMenu()
{
// Dope transition here to Controller Screen
RemoteMenu.SetActive(true);
MainSettingsMenu.SetActive(false);
remotesController.displayRemotes();
}
public void OpenMainMenu()
{
RemoteMenu.SetActive(false);
MainSettingsMenu.SetActive(true);
}
public void GoToMiraHome()
{
}
void RemoteConnected(Remote remote, EventArgs args)
{
// if(MiraController.Instance != null)
// MiraController.Instance.NewControllerConnected();
StartCoroutine(RemoteConnectedNotification());
}
void RemoteDisconnected(Remote remote, EventArgs args)
{
// if(MiraController.Instance != null)
// MiraController.Instance.ControllerDisconnected();
StartCoroutine(RemoteDisconnectedNotification());
}
public IEnumerator RemoteConnectedNotification()
{
connectedNotification.SetActive(true);
yield return new WaitForSeconds(3f);
connectedNotification.SetActive(false);
}
public IEnumerator RemoteDisconnectedNotification()
{
disconnectedNotification.SetActive(true);
yield return new WaitForSeconds(3f);
disconnectedNotification.SetActive(false);
}
public void ExitSettingsMenu()
{
RemoteMenu.SetActive(false);
MainSettingsMenu.SetActive(false);
// Re-enables MiraInputModule (temporarily), and hides this menu
if(MiraArController.Instance!=null)
MiraArController.Instance.ToggleSettingsMenu(false);
else
settingsButton.SetActive(true);
}
}
